Middletown, NJ — December 15 — Two long-time employees of the Middletown Township Fire Department were honoured for their 50 years of community service. After 50 years of service to the people of Belford and Middletown, Bill Hibell of Company 7 in Belford received a Key to the City. Hibell continues to be involved in Company 7 while training younger members. He has held almost every position within the organization, including Chief of Department in 2004. John Drucker of Middletown Fire Company No. 1, Station 8, was also honoured by fire officials for reaching the same 50-year milestone and still serving at the departmental level. According to department officials, both individuals represent a lengthy history of dedication, expertise, and service within the Middletown fire community.
